Coming to DVD in re-release tomorrow, Tuesday, March 22:
ROCK HUDSON’S HOME MOVIES
Director:
Mark Rappaport
World Premiere:
NYC theatrical release (June 1992)
Select Festivals:
Toronto, Thessaloniki, Busan
About:
A subversive essay film exploring the queer subtext in the oeuvre of the publicly closeted Hollywood icon.

Coming to theatres today, Friday, March 18:
JANE BY CHARLOTTE
Director:
Charlotte Gainsbourg
World Premiere:
Cannes 2021
Select Festivals:
New York, Deauville, Jerusalem, San Sebastian, Doclisboa, São Paulo, Warsaw, Jihlava, Tallinn Black Nights, Torino, Taipei Golden Horse, Stockholm
About:
The filmmaker makes a portrait of her famed mother Jane Birkin.

Coming to theatres and VOD tomorrow, Friday, March 18:
THE TORCH
Director:
Jim Farrell
World Premiere:
Chicago 2019
About:
Guitar icon Buddy Guy reflects on his legacy and passes along the blues lessons he himself received from legends Muddy Waters and Howlin’ Wolf to a phenom of the next generation.
